Statement Regarding SARS and Study Abroad

April 14, 2003

The Office of Study Abroad is carefully monitoring the development of the SARS (Severe Acute Respiratory Syndrome) outbreak. Currently, the most affected areas are: China, Hong Kong, Singapore, and Viet Nam. MSU is monitoring information from the CDC and the WHO (World Health Organization), as well as receiving advice from the University's medical staff.

At this time, the following changes have been made to programs:

  1. An MBA program scheduled to go to Singapore and Thailand will now go to Scandinavia instead.
  2. The MBA program scheduled to go to Beijing and Shanghai in May 2003 has been suspended for 2003. We plan to run the program in May 2004.
  3. The ANR program (Economic Development and Environmental Management) scheduled to go to China in mid-May 2003 has been suspended for 2003. We plan to run the program in May 2004.
  4. The James Madison College program to Beijing (China in World Affairs) scheduled to go to China in mid-May has been suspended for 2003. We plan to run the program in May 2004.

If other programs become altered or suspended due to SARS, we will immediately inform affected students and post the information here.
